spoon中的分组groupby在哪里
对查询进行分组 GroupBy语句从英文的字面意义上理解就是“根据(by)一定的规则进行分组(Group)”。它的作用是通过一定的规则将一个数据集划分成若干个小的区域,然后针对若干个小区域进行数据处理。
GROUPBY是分组查询,一般GROUPBY是和聚合函数配合使用。用了GROUPBY按ITEM。ITEMNUM这个字段分组,那其他字段内容不同。右边3条如何变成一条,所以需要用到聚合函数,比如selectA,count(B)数量。
在上面的例子中,我们按照年份分组,然后对每个分组中使用 fillna 补缺失值 nlargest 和 n *** allest 可以在 Series 类型的 groupby 上使用 对分组数据的某些操作可能并不适合聚合或转换。
分组聚合是对数据集进行分类,并在每一组上应用聚合函数或转换函数。如下图理解更清晰:首先,引入相关 package :经常用 groupby 对 pandas 中 dataframe 的各列进行统计,包括求和、求均值等。
编程中的groupby是什么意思
1、GroupBy语句从英文的字面意义上理解就是“根据(by)一定的规则进行分组(Group)”。它的作用是通过一定的规则将一个数据集划分成若干个小的区域,然后针对若干个小区域进行数据处理。
2、分类汇总的时候用。group by :表示按字段分组。例如:分别计算男性用户和女性用户的平均年龄。
3、groupby从英文里理解就是分组。必须有“聚合函数”来配合才能使用,使用时至少需要一个分组标志字段。“聚合函数”像sum()、count()、avg()等都是“聚合函数”使用groupby的目的就是要将数据分类汇总。
聚合函数的返回值是什么
*** ON_ARRAYAGG 聚合函数返回指定列中值的 *** ON格式数组。一个简单的 *** ON_ARRAYAGG (或 *** ON_ARRAYAGG ALL )返回一个 *** ON 数组,其中包含所选行中 string-expr 的所有值。
返回数据集的统计标准差的聚合函数。除非表达式的数据类型为 DOUBLE ,否则这些函数将返回数字数据类型。如果表达式为 DOUBLE ,则返回 DOUBLE 。这三个标准差聚合函数在丢弃NULL值后返回表达式值分布的统计标准差。
函数的返回值是指函数被调用之后,执行函数体中的代码所得到的结果,这个结果会通过return语句返回。函数可以有返回值,也可以没有返回值。
//函数体 } type 可以为任意的C语言中的数据类型。也可以为VOID(即无返回值)。其次,main函数的前面可以为int也可以为void.因为main函数也是函数(废话)。
就是子函数的返回值,main主函数也是有返回值的,但是一般用不到,都忽略掉了 所以说,一般来说的返回值就是子函数的返回值 还有一点一定要注意,就是一个子函数一定是只能返回一个值,多了不可以。
sql中的order和group是函数吗?
orderby从英文里理解就是行的排序方式,默认的为升序。orderby后面必须列出排序的字段名,可以是多个字段名。groupby从英文里理解就是分组。必须有“聚合函数”来配合才能使用,使用时至少需要一个分组标志字段。
order by 从英文里理解就是行的排序方式,默认的为升序。 order by 后面必须列出排序的字段名,可以是多个字段名。group by 从英文里理解就是分组。必须有“聚合函数”来配合才能使用,使用时至少需要一个分组标志字段。
是两个不同的理念。group by 是分组。比如学校要查询班级人数,这时我们就要用到group by 。把每个班分别进行统计最后得到每个班的学生数量。注意有group by 语句出现的时候,前面的查询字段里只能出现聚合函数个分组函数。
深入浅出SQL教程之Groupby和Having
区别 执行顺序不同 在SQL语句中,where语句的执行顺序先于group by,group by语句的执行顺序先于having。
区别:having:用于对where和group by查询出来的分组经行过滤,查出满足条件的分组结果。它是一个过滤声明,是在查询返回结果集以后对查询结果进行的过滤操作。
group by having用法举例如下:having 条件表达式 /*该表达式指示被选择的行必须满足的条件*/SQL标准要求HAVING必须引用GROUP BY子句中的列或用于总计函数中的列。
group by 和having 解释:前提必须了解sql语言中一种特殊的函数:聚合函数,例如SUM, COUNT, MAX, AVG等。这些函数和其它函数的根本区别就是它们一般作用在多条记录上。
是的。having和group by必须一起使用,或者只使用group by不适用having。但是有having的时候必须出现group by。having子句 Having的本质和where一样,是用来进行数据条件筛选。
Group_By_expression也称为分组列。Group_By_expression可以是列或引用列的非聚合表达式。在选择列表内定义的列的别名不能用于指定分组列。
groupby函数的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于groupby函数是用来干嘛的、groupby函数的信息别忘了在本站进行查找喔。